Flowering Problems in Catmint

🌼 Common Causes of Flowering Failure

Insufficient Light

Catmint thrives in full sun, requiring 6 to 8 hours of direct light daily. If your plant is showing stunted growth or fewer blooms, it may not be getting enough light.

To remedy this, consider relocating your catmint to a sunnier spot. Alternatively, trim surrounding plants to reduce shade and allow more sunlight to reach your catmint.

Nutrient Deficiencies

Key nutrients like n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ium are essential for blooming. If you notice yellowing leaves or poor flower production, your catmint might be suffering from nutrient deficiencies.

Using a balanced fertilizer can help restore these nutrients. Additionally, applying compost can enrich the soil and promote healthier growth.

Watering Issues

Watering can be tricky; both overwatering and underwatering can lead to problems. Signs of overwatering include soggy soil and root rot, while underwatering may cause wilting and dry leaves.

Adjusting your watering schedule is crucial. Ensure your soil drains well to prevent root rot and promote healthy flowering.

βœ‚οΈ Pruning Techniques for Better Blooms

When and How to Prune Catmint

The best times to prune catmint are early spring and after blooming. Effective pruning techniques involve using the right tools and methods to encourage new growth.

Regular maintenance is essential for promoting a bushier, healthier plant.

Effects of Pruning on Flower Development

Pruning can encourage bushier growth, which often leads to more flowers. The timing of your cuts can significantly affect the bloom cycle.

Strategically pruning your catmint can maximize its flowering potential, ensuring a vibrant display.
